Direkt Stencil: A Modern Script for Authentic Design

There’s a certain energy that comes with a truly versatile typeface. It doesn’t just sit on a page; it communicates a feeling, sets a mood, and can single-handedly define the aesthetic of a project. In a world saturated with digital precision, the handcrafted look has made a powerful return, offering a sense of warmth and authenticity that sterile, geometric fonts often lack. This is where a well-crafted script font becomes an indispensable tool in a designer's toolkit. It bridges the gap between professional polish and personal touch, making any design feel more approachable and human.

Enter Direkt Stencil, a premium font that captures this essence perfectly. At its core, it’s an elegant script with a distinct stencil-inspired character. The letterforms flow with a natural, handwritten cadence, but they are interrupted by clean, deliberate breaks. This isn't a chaotic, messy scrawl; it’s a controlled and intentional design that feels both artistic and structured. The characters are neat and well-formed, with a consistent baseline and thoughtful spacing that ensures legibility, even with its decorative nature. It’s a creative font that manages to be both expressive and highly functional.

The Visual Personality: Where Elegance Meets Edge

What makes Direkt Stencil stand out is its unique duality. On one hand, it possesses the graceful, flowing lines of a traditional handwritten font. The connections between letters are smooth, and the overall silhouette is soft and inviting. This lends itself beautifully to projects that require a personal, intimate feel. Think of a wedding invitation where the names of the couple are rendered in this script; it immediately conveys romance and bespoke elegance.

On the other hand, the stencil cuts introduce a modern, industrial edge. These breaks in the letterforms prevent the font from feeling overly saccharine or traditional. They add a layer of texture and visual interest, making it feel more contemporary and relevant. This subtle detail is what elevates it from a simple script to a versatile display font. It can feel right at home on a craft brewery label, a boutique’s branding, or a modern greeting card. The stencil effect also ensures that it remains highly readable, as the negative space within the letters helps define their shapes clearly, even at smaller sizes.

Pairing and Practicality: A Designer’s Perspective

Using a strong display or script font effectively often comes down to pairing it with the right supporting typeface. The goal is to create a clear visual hierarchy where the headline font shines without overwhelming the body text. Direkt Stencil’s blend of script and stencil qualities means it pairs well with a variety of fonts. For a clean, modern typography look, try setting it against a simple, geometric sans-serif like Montserrat or Lato. The contrast between the organic script and the structured sans-serif creates a sophisticated and balanced composition. If you’re aiming for a more classic or editorial feel, a timeless serif font like Garamond or Baskerville can provide a beautiful, grounding counterpoint.

When evaluating a commercial font like Direkt Stencil, it’s wise to look beyond the initial aesthetic. Consider the full package. Does the font include a full set of uppercase and lowercase letters? Are there numerals and essential punctuation marks? Many premium fonts also include stylistic alternates or ligatures—special characters that provide more customization and a more authentic handwritten look. Always test the font in the context of your specific project. Set your headlines, check the readability of key phrases, and see how it feels within your overall design.

Finally, be mindful of licensing. A font’s license dictates how you can legally use it. For any project that will generate revenue, whether it’s a client’s logo, a product you sell, or a website for your business, you will need a commercial license. This ensures you are legally covered and supports the talented type designers who create these valuable tools. Investing in a high-quality, commercial font is an investment in the professionalism and integrity of your work.
